Flies, especially small ones, can't see quickly in the dark because, in a sense, they are waiting for enough photons to arrive until they are sure of what they are seeing.
Adult houseflies are usually 6 to 7 mm long with a wingspan of 13 to 15 mm. Humans have cones and rods, which each detect different colors, but flies only have two types of these receptors. How good is a fly’s eyesight? Fly eyes have no pupils and cannot control how much light enters the eye or focus the images.
